[Page 1]
Wmsburg May 6. 1850
My dear Sir. The inclosed Letter speaks
for itself, and the sooner you come over,
or get W.S. Jones to act for you the better.
We are all tolerably well at present thank
the Lord for it, and hope that you and
yours are equally blessed. With our best
love to your Household and greatly
desiring to see them here, I am,
as ever
truly yrs.
S. Jones
